As an end user, I would like the ability to copy a selection of rows/columns from Airtable and paste it into Microsoft Word as a table. Currently, the selection is pasted as plain text. The plain text can be pasted into an existing table, but the paste selection must be exactly the same number of rows and columns, which is hard to determine.

What is the proposed idea/solution? Allow snapshots to be downloaded locally in a compressed/encrypted format native to Airtable only. How does is solve the user problems? I think this would meet the never ending demand/requests to have better backup options off-server. How was this validated? I understand Airtable's caginess to restrict moving all of a user's data off the server, they want to keep customers, that's cool, I want to stay here too. The problem is data often needs redundancy by keeping it separate on completely different systems. Currently, providing a CSV/JSON/API export only allows the data to move, but not the rest of the airtable features like formulas, scripts, automations, interfaces etc. If I were to lose a base for some reason (malicious intent for example), even if I have the CSV exports I would not be able to rebuild my base. If this happened I would 100% not bother to attempt to return to airtable because I know it's pointless. Airtable already provides options to duplicate bases and create snapshots (also duplication) of older states. I don't think it should be unreasonable to be able to have a feature to be able to keep these snapshots in an encrypted format offline on a local machine. The intent would be the ability to reupload this back up to airtable after a critical failure event (loss of account control for example, malicious deletion via API perhaps, loss of snapshots?). Considering it would contain other airtable exclusive features like interfaces, I don't see this being useful to attempt to port it elsewhere. If it was encrypted and formatted in a way that could only be imported/exported through airtable then this would protect airtable's IP. Password protection on this downloaded file would also prevent it from being reimported maliciously if the files were stolen. Who is the target audience? Anyone who cares about their data and don't want their eggs all in one basket. Also people who don't like to have to take their eggs out of the basket by having to crack them open, hoping to put them back later but it's just leaking through the bottom. If you can't offer an option to both backup and RESTORE user data, then it's not a backup feature, it's just a customer exit feature.

What is the proposed idea/solution? Create / Download / Send to Drive csv with an automation so that you can back up tables or views or the results of find records action How does is solve the user problems? Problem: Snapshots are not a real backup solution since there is no way to restore them without braking any third party integrations that would need to be re-made. The issue of the record ids in the snapshot being different than in the original also means copy/paste is out of the question for linked records. Solution: automated csvs as partial table backups that you can actually import or paste into tables needing restoration Would also help with certain kinds of integration How was this validated? ? What is the proposed idea/solution? A button or link to quickly download a CSV table of the data underlying a chart. How does this solve the user problems? The chart tools in Airtable are great. However, there are many times when charts need to be recreated in PowerPoint or another program (to customize formatting, to combine with information from outside Airtable, to add to professionally designed reports, etc.). As far as I know, this currently can only be done by manually creating a summary table in the other program – or, in some cases, by using formulas, automation, etc. in Airtable to create summary tables automatically. Both are time-consuming and prone to errors. If a user could instead just quickly download a summary table to paste into another program, it could greatly improve efficiency and accuracy.
